Recently, Russian representatives have repeatedly and sharply condemned the United States in international forums such as the United Nations, stating that U.S. actions signal a ‘return to an era of lawlessness.’ This criticism stems from Washington’s recent series of unilateral moves in global affairs—including imposing sanctions on other countries without UN Security Council approval, interfering in domestic affairs of sovereign states, and withdrawing from multiple multilateral agreements. Russia argues that while the U.S. claims to uphold a ‘rules-based international order,’ it in fact prioritizes its own interests and undermines the UN-centered international legal system through hegemonic practices. Moscow insists that a genuine international order must be grounded in sovereign equality and multilateralism, not dictated by a single power. This statement reflects deeper divisions in today’s global landscape: on one side, the U.S.-led Western bloc seeks to preserve its dominance; on the other, countries like Russia and China advocate for a more equitable and inclusive global governance system. Analysts note that Russia’s condemnation is not only a response to U.S. policies but also an effort to gain international support and reposition itself as a defender of multilateralism. As great-power competition intensifies, the struggle over who defines and enforces global ‘rules’ is becoming a central battleground in international politics.
